Josh Berkus <josh@agliodbs.com> writes:
> I just took a brief survey on IRC and found that 70% of the people there 
> didn't get the release announcement.  I didn't get it, nor PWN either.  
> For that matter, I haven't gotten anything on -announce since December.

FWIW, it took almost 2 hours to come through to me --- see attached
headers.  The delay seems entirely the fault of the postgresql.org to
mx1.hub.org hop.  Dunno if that helps diagnose anything.
        regards, tom lane
